Diagnosed With Dilopia. On Ceftin. Took MRI, Shows White Matter Increased In Brain. Caused By Lyme Disease?

MY NAME IS MARY,RECENTLY DIAGNOSED WITH DILOPIA,DUE TO LYMES DISEASE THREE WEEKS AGO,CURRENTLY TAKING CEFTIN 1000mg daily,vision seems like it is trying to get back to normal,but waxes and wanes. I RECENTLY HAD AN MRI scan, telling me my white matter has increased in the brain,could this be comming from the lymes disease,i am a nurse,so i have knowledge this could be of other problems,have been fine until the lymes disease,please respond,i am about crazy trying to research everything.thanks so much.

One of the complications of Lymes disease is involvement of the central nervous system.

It causes meningitis(Inflammation of the outer covering membrane of the brain).

MRI find and your clinical symptoms like visual problems are in favour of that.

Consult a neurologist for further management.
